How much does it cost to rent a home in Tucson?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Tucson 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,635 | $950 | $5,000 |
Tucson 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,985 | $950 | $4,500 |
Tucson 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,432 | $1,495 | $4,995 |
Tucson 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,140 | $2,000 | $5,500 |
Tucson 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,648 | $3,195 | $4,250 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Tucson
What type of rentals are currently available in Tucson?
There are currently 2859 Apartments for Rent in Tucson, AZ with pricing that ranges from $440 to $6,800. There are also 815 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Tucson ranging from $700 to $5,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Tucson?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Tucson ranges from $700 to $5,500 with an average monthly rent of $2,145.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Tucson?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Tucson range from $614 to $5,299,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$950 to $4,500.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,495 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$525.
